Clusterin in renal tissue: preferential localization with the terminal complement complex and immunoglobulin deposits in glomeruli.

The membrane attack complex (MAC) of complement is activated by immune and non-immune mechanisms in the kidney. MAC has been found associated with glomerular immune deposits, but also to cell remnants, particularly along tubules and in vessel walls. Clusterin and S-protein (vitronectin) bind to MAC,...
